Output 2a6d124c05a8273e165fbe3a60b784017a049f824422c23759d0ef80970ce8f1:4

value
56622660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2146a74389790edeb4cbc7d83d2e731858be5038 OP_EQUAL
address
34ixrxSUSpH3yqe8nAVJGNArJp3ET2W4Qs
transaction
2a6d124c05a8273e165fbe3a60b784017a049f824422c23759d0ef80970ce8f1
confirmations
153406
spent
true